Hey Marisol — handing off the SQL lint setup for Quillbase before I'm out. Plugin authors keep tripping on the keyword-casing rule and the trailing-semicolon check, so both now emit warnings instead of errors. Everything else is unchanged from the Tenwick defaults. The current ruleset the linter loads at startup is as follows.

settings of fahag-haduf:
[ulaox]
port = 8443
region = south-2
host = ulaox.lumiccorp.internal
timeout_ms = 500
retries = 8

### Runbook: Gridsmith generator stalls

If the Gridsmith crossword generator exceeds its 30-second fill budget, it aborts and retries with a relaxed word-score threshold. Reviewers should verify that any change to the fill heuristics preserves this budget and does not alter the deterministic seed handling, since nightly regression puzzles depend on reproducibility. The seed contract and scoring table are documented on the internal page below.

operations page: https://confluence.lumicsys.internal/projects/display/projects/display

Night-shift staff: Floor 4 of the Tellhaven Building opens this week. After 21:00, access is via the rear stairwell only; the lifts are locked out overnight during the settling period. Complete a walk-through of the new floor once per shift and log it. The stairwell keypad accepts the code below.

badge for yahop-fawep: bdg-XBKXI-68071

## Configuration

The Pindrift thumbnail queue reads all settings from the environment at boot. Relevant variables:

- `THUMB_CONCURRENCY` — worker count, default 4
- `THUMB_MAX_BYTES` — rejects source images above this size
- `THUMB_FORMATS` — allowed output formats

No settings are reloaded at runtime; changes require a restart. Workers authenticate to the object store before pulling jobs, and that credential is defined on the next line of the env file.

env line for bahip-hahif: RELAY_SECRET8=ee0d4f48